aboutsummaryrefslogtreecommitdiffstats
path: root/lwlib (unfollow)
Commit message (Expand)AuthorFilesLines
2025-02-20; Delete troff markers from ChangeLog filesemacs-30.1-rc1Stefan Kangas1-1/+1
2025-01-02Update copyright year to 2025Stefan Kangas14-14/+15
2025-01-01Update copyright year to 2025Paul Eggert14-14/+14
2024-12-09Fix occasional crash in lwlib due to uninitialized dataPip Cet2-1/+5
2024-07-25Standardize possessive apostrophe usage in manuals, docs, and commentsStefan Kangas1-1/+1
2024-06-14Enable compiling Emacs with implicit Make rules suppressedPo Lu1-0/+1
2024-06-03lwlib: pacify gcc -Wmissing-variable-declarationsPaul Eggert2-7/+1
2024-01-06Revert "Add new `swap` macro and use it"Po Lu1-2/+12
2024-01-06Add new `swap` macro and use itStefan Kangas1-12/+2
2024-01-02; Add 2024 to copyright yearsPo Lu14-14/+14
2023-01-13Fix dependency bug when building lwlibPaul Eggert1-1/+1
2023-01-01; Add 2023 to copyright years.Eli Zaretskii14-14/+14
2022-08-25Fix unlikely core dump with XawPaul Eggert1-0/+2
2022-07-20Fix calculation of default highlightForeground in the lucid menu barPo Lu1-36/+61
2022-07-16Colored menu highlight in Lucid backendManuel Giraud3-107/+267
2022-07-11; * lwlib/xlwmenu.c (make_shadow_gcs): Remove "a = a" pattern.Manuel Giraud1-4/+0
2022-06-21Fix recent change to xlwmenu.cPo Lu1-6/+16
2022-06-21; * lwlib/xlwmenu.c (ungrab_all): Fix typo.Eli Zaretskii1-1/+1
2022-06-21Make Lucid menus work from the keyboard also when uninstalledLars Ingebrigtsen1-7/+3
2022-05-06* lwlib/lwlib.c (lw_separator_p): Fix empty strings being separators.Po Lu1-4/+8
2022-03-05Implement `pre_activate' callbacks for Motif menusPo Lu1-2/+19
2022-03-01Fix crashes and other bugs on LessTifPo Lu1-0/+2
2022-03-01Fix Motif menu help text in submenusPo Lu1-30/+26
2022-02-27Don't send help-echo on menu button arming not caused by motion eventsPo Lu1-1/+6
2022-02-08Fix menu bar not opening after popup menu is dismissed on LucidPo Lu1-1/+2
2022-02-07* lwlib/xlwmenu.c (pop_up_menu): Fix cast.Po Lu1-1/+1
2022-02-06* lwlib/xlwmenu.c (pop_up_menu): Work around motion problems on XI2.Po Lu1-0/+2
2022-01-01; Add 2022 to copyright years.Eli Zaretskii14-14/+14
2021-12-28* lwlib/xlwmenu.c (fit_to_screen): Adjust correctly for child menus.Po Lu1-4/+12
2021-12-28Fix menu placement on multiple-display setups when using lwlibPo Lu1-23/+50
2021-11-24Re-enable the disabledForeground X resource.Gregory Heytings1-1/+0
2021-11-20Implement the buttonForeground resourceGregory Heytings1-0/+30
2021-11-16New X resource to control the border thickness of menusGregory Heytings3-1/+7
2021-05-09Base the "extraclean" Make rule on "maintainer-clean"Glenn Morris1-2/+2
2021-04-01Fix 'extraclean' targetsEli Zaretskii1-2/+2
2021-03-06Simplify silent-rules build machineryGlenn Morris1-17/+2
2021-01-01Update copyright year to 2021Paul Eggert14-14/+14
2021-01-01Update copyright year to 2021Paul Eggert14-14/+14
2020-12-06Fix Xaw widget text disappearing when built with cairo (bug#43418)YAMAMOTO Mitsuharu1-4/+11
2020-01-01Update copyright year to 2020Paul Eggert14-14/+14
2019-06-25Avoid some strlen work, primarily via strnlenPaul Eggert1-3/+2
2019-06-10Avoid empty menu bar on Xaw with cairoYAMAMOTO Mitsuharu1-0/+5
2019-04-24Don't link libXft when using cairoYAMAMOTO Mitsuharu6-32/+236
2019-04-23Release xft_data in widget destroy callback to avoid visual distractionYAMAMOTO Mitsuharu2-29/+24
2019-04-21Fix text metrics calculation in Xft support for lwlibYAMAMOTO Mitsuharu2-2/+2
2019-04-21* lwlib/lwlib-Xaw.c (draw_text) [HAVE_XFT]: Fix memory leak.YAMAMOTO Mitsuharu1-5/+6
2019-01-01Update copyright year to 2019Paul Eggert14-14/+14
2018-12-17More porting to GCC 8 of --enable-gcc-warningsPaul Eggert3-14/+4
2018-09-24Fix ‘make clean’ with a file named ‘-.o’Paul Eggert1-1/+1
2018-06-12Make 'tags' targets respect --with-silent-rules (Bug#31744)Noam Postavsky1-1/+1